Joanne B. Harrison, 84, formerly of Cloverdale, died Sunday, April 8, 2018 at Friendship Health and Rehab Center following a long illness.
Joanne was born in Cloverdale February 17, 1934 and lived in the Roanoke area most of her life. She was the daughter of the late Floyd L. and Ida E. Burnette Branscome.
Joanne was an executive secretary for Medical Facilities of America and retired in 1999. She enjoyed gardening, sewing, and cooking.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band Robert L. Harrison; two brothers and one sister. She is survived by her son Robert L. Cooper, Jr. of Roanoke; daughters and son-in-law Debra Clingempeel and Stacy and Paul Stump all of Roanoke; grandchildren: Jennifer Juby, Patricia Clingempeel, Elizabeth Gibson, and Eric Stump; great-grandchildren: Carolynn Seymour, Kaitlynn Seymour, Sara Juby, and Kaylea Juby; nephew David Branscome; nieces: Lee Ann Simmons and Betty Jo Griffin.
Funeral services will be 1:00 pm, Saturday, April 14 at Rader Funeral Home, 630 Roanoke Road with Ben Peyton officiating. Burial will be at Daleville Cemetery. The family will receive friends at the funeral home Saturday beginning at 12:00 noon until the time of the service.
